The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John Hateley, born in 1832 in Birmingham, Warwickshire, consisted of 3 members. John was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th Hateley, born in 1831 in Birmingham, Warwicksh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was John's Lodger, Mary Monington, born in 1802 in Willenhall, Staffordshire, England.
